After completing sweep at K-State, where do Jayhawks stand in Big 12, regional hosting races?
The Kansas baseball team completed a three-game sweep of Kansas State for the second straight year — but for the first time in Manhattan since 1963 — by beating the Wildcats 9-7 on Sunday at Tointon Family Stadium.
